Organ Music for Easter 2020

Wolfgang Sieber and Tobias Willi play on Kuhn Organs

This year, Easter has to take place in intimate circumstances. Therefore, the organists Wolfgang Sieber and Tobias Willi realised musical Easter greetings you can listen to and watch at home. We are happy to present an online premiere of a Work by Wolfgang Sieber and pieces by Herbert Howells and Charles-Marie Widor referring to Passion and Easter.

Together with Lukas Christinat and Gabriel Sieber, Wolfgang Sieber interprets his new work GeKa (2019) for two horns and organ. This world premiere was recorded at the organ of the Lucerne Hofkirche and was published online on April 9, 2020.

Tobias Willi plays the historical Kuhn organ dating from 1931 at the Guthirtkirche in Zurich. His programme comprises the Prelude on Psalm 23,4 by Herbert Howells and the second and fourth movement of Charles-Marie Widor's Symphonie romane.
